2016-06-14 68 views
0

我正试图用电子打包器打包我的应用程序。一开始,运行我的电子工作正常,并容易与电子打包器未正确包装达尔文版本

electron . 

然后我安装电子打包,打算用我的命令打包belwo

electron-packager . app --out ./electron --platform=darwin --arch=x64 --version=0.35.0 --overwrite 

它包装我的文件夹中只有3个文件。该应用程序,许可证和版本文件。当我点击应用程序时,它会抛出错误找不到模块.../... electron.js。当我将我的命令更改为

electron-packager . app --out ./electron --platform=win32 --arch=x64 --version=0.35.0 --overwrite 

它工作正常,并与我期望的所有文件夹和文件打包在一起。我尝试了所有可能的方式,但无法使用资源文件夹和必要的文件打包达尔文版本。结果是失败了。请问是什么原因造成的,请问我该如何解决?任何帮助,将不胜感激。

注:我在我的机器上运行OSX ELCAPITAN 10.11.4版。

+0

你是否设法解决这个问题?我有同样的问题。 –

+1

我使用电子生成器insttead。 –

回答

1

你为什么试图将它打包到版本0.35上,你试过打包一个更新的版本吗?试试看。

+0

@ willib321我试过--version = 1.2.1和--version = 1.2.2,这是目前最新的两个版本。他们都失败了。 –

+0

您的电子包装商是最新的吗?尝试运行没有版本标志。 – willyb321

+0

@ willib321。我的应用程序运行--version1.2.1,我按照你的建议运行它,但没有任何变化。其实我很困惑。问题依然存在。已经尽了我的理解。 –

相关问题